+// RUN: %clang_cc1 -fblocks -fobjc-arc -fobjc-nonfragile-abi -fobjc-runtime-has-weak -triple x86_64-apple-darwin -O0 -emit-llvm %s -o %t-64.s
+// RUN: FileCheck -check-prefix LP64 --input-file=%t-64.s %s
+// rdar://9503326
+// rdar://9606600
+
+extern void use(id);
+extern void use_block(void (^)(void));
+@class NSArray;
+
+void test0(NSArray *array) {
+ // 'x' should be initialized without a retain.
+ // We should actually do a non-constant capture, and that
+ // capture should require a retain.
+ for (id x in array) {
+ use_block(^{ use(x); });
+ }
+}
